U21 Press Release:
Cubs pummel Singapore, maintain second place in Pool B


The Pilipinas Cubs made it a no-contest last night, making quick work of Singapore, 103-62. Cyrus Pasiculan led six Cubs players in double figures with 16 points, 2 rebounds, and 5 assists in 37 minutes of action.

The Cubs did not give the Singaporeans a fighting chance, showcasing their playmaking skills enroute to the victory. With the Cubs leading by 24 by the end of the first half. Coach Jeorge decided to push things up to eleven, scoring 54 points in the second half. “We want to maximize our winning margin against our opponents, you will never know when the point differential will come in handy,” Coach Jeorge said after the match.

Team Pilipinas has a tougher hill to climb, compared to Pool B leader Taiwan. Based on the strength of schedule, the Cubs would have to face two higher ranked opponents (Hong Kong and Australia) to round up the first phase of the tournament, while Taiwan gets to face only one higher ranked opponent (China). “It would be interesting to see how the next couple of games will go. I hope Thailand gets to beat Taiwan, you’ll never know,” a team official said.

U21 Press Release:
Cubs bow to Hong Kong, 82-71


Atrocious shooting and foul trouble led to the Pilipinas Cubs dropping a crucial game against Hong Kong, 82-71.

The Cubs could not get their rhythm throughout the game, having been limited to 30% field goal shooting, and finished the game with 20 fouls. “We did not execute when we were supposed to. This is on me,” shooting guard Freddy Villaprudente said during the post-game press conference. He finished the game with 20 points, but also had to attempt 20 shots to get there.

The Cubs are on ‘Win or go home’ mode next week, facing 12th seed Australia this coming Monday. A win will make the Cubs advance to the next phase of the tournament, while a loss would eliminate the team, and the Australians advance. “We have to be prepared next week. The Australians have home court advantage, so we will definitely give it our all,” Coach Jorge said in a phone interview.

It does not help that the practice facility the Cubs were assigned to is a Bowls Australia venue. “As you can see, this is not the right venue to practice our shooting. We are now coordinating with the local authorities, so they can help us find a basketball court, and proceed with our scrimmages,” a team official said, who spoke on the condition of anonymity. it does not help that the song "Under Pressure" by Queen was played by the town the Cubs are staying in. Vans with loudspeakers were reportedly roaming the streets.

U21 Press Release
Panthers rip Aussies, 95-82


Florentino Olmida was on top of the world, by the time the final buzzer sounded.

Olmida scored a game high 28 points, as the Pilipinas Panthers defeated a gutsy Australian squad, 95-82 Monday night. He finished the game with a 75% clip from the field, and added 2 blocks. “Florentino did a stellar job, he definitely pulled through tonight,” coach Jeorge said in the post-game conference.

The Panthers averted a disaster, as the they were down by 2 after three quarters. The Boomers’ stingy defense, and alleged lack of sleep led to Alexander Layunin’s worst outing in the tournament. He shot 4 of 22 from the field, including a 0% shooting efficiency from behind the arc in 10 shots. “I’ve spoken to Alexander about the matter, and he commits to discontinuing his basketball scrimmage sessions with Ben Simmons,” Jeorge said when asked to comment on the matter.

The win sends the Panthers to the cross over semi-finals, facing 17th seed Taiwan. “We will take this one game at a time, we look forward to our match up against Taiwan,” Jeorge said after the game.
